Causes of Hair Loss in Women:

  • Hormonal changes: Hormonal imbalances, such as those caused by pregnancy, menopause, and thyroid problems, can lead to hair loss in women.
  • Genetics: Just like male pattern baldness, female pattern baldness is a genetic condition that can cause hair loss in women.
  • Medical conditions: Certain medical conditions, such as alopecia, autoimmune diseases, and fungal infections, can lead to hair loss in women.
  • Stress: Chronic stress can cause hair loss in women, as it can disrupt the hair growth cycle.
  • Poor diet: A diet lacking enough protein, essential vitamins, and minerals can lead to hair loss in women.
  • Vitamin & Herbal Supplements: High doses of specific vitamins, minerals, and herbal supplements can sometimes lead to hair loss, as they can disrupt the hair growth cycle. It’s essential to speak to a healthcare professional and undergo a blood test to determine what your body needs before taking any new supplements.
  • Cancer treatments: Certain cancer treatments, such as chemotherapy and radiation therapy, can cause hair loss in women. This hair loss is usually temporary, but it can last long after the treatment.
  • COVID-19 Virus: In some cases, the COVID-19 virus has been reported to cause hair loss in individuals who have contracted it. This hair loss is thought to be caused by the immune system’s response to the virus, which can disrupt the hair growth cycle.

Scalp Micropigmentation: A Solution to The Effects of Hair Loss in Women

Hair loss in women can be a distressing and emotional experience, leading to insecurity, low self-esteem, and even depression. But it doesn’t have to be permanent. Scalp Micropigmentation (SMP) is a cosmetic tattooing procedure that offers a non-invasive, pain-free solution to hair loss in women.
SMP involves the placement of tiny dots of pigment into the scalp, creating the appearance of fuller hair and concealing the scalp. Unlike surgical solutions, SMP is non-invasive, pain-free, and requires no downtime after the procedure. The pigments are long-lasting, and touch-ups are required only once every few years.
While SMP is often associated with bald or balding men, it is not limited to them. Women experiencing hair loss can also benefit from this cosmetic tattooing solution, as it provides a way to regain control over the appearance of their hair and improve their self-confidence.
